    Passage Five

    From the beginning rivers have played an important part in the life of man. Man of the earliest times used the rivers as a means of traveling. Today rivers still serve as a great waterway for the transport and people.

    In ancient times, man settled near rivers or on river banks and built up large empires.

    Water is the Nature's most precious gift to man. Man needs water to irrigate his crops, to cook and to wash. In nations all over the world rivers mean life and wealth. They feed and clothe the nations around them.

    Water is also a source of energy and power. Man constructs huge dams across the river to control the water for irrigation and get the energy needed to drive generators. The electrical power is then directed to homes, cities, factories and television stations.

    Man uses water each day. His main source of water comes from reservoirs, which in turn get their water from the rivers.

    Rivers also bring down soil and minerals from the mountains and deposit them on the plains building up rich river deltas for raising plants and crops. Fresh water life in rivers or in lakes fed by them provide man with food.

    In a small way rivers help to keep man in good health and provide for his amusements. Various forms of water sports keep man strong and healthy.

    Rivers have run on this earth long before man. Man's future ability to live is uncertain, but rivers will flow on forever.

    Preserve the Environment

    Throughout history man has changed his physical environment in order to improve his way of life.
    With the tools of technology he has altered many physical features of the earth.He has transformed
    woodlands into farmland,and made lakes and reservoirs out of rivers for irrigation purposes or hydroelectric
    power. Man has also modified the face of the earth by draining marshes and cutting through mountains to
    build roads and railways.
    However,man's changes to the physical environment have not always had beneficial results.Today,
    pollution of the air and water is an increasing danger to the health of the planet.Each day thousands of tons
    of gases come out of the exhausts of motor vehicles;smoke from factories pollutes the air of industrialized areas
    and the surrounding areas of countryside.The air in cities is becoming increasingly unhealthy.
    The pollution of water is equally harmful.In the sea,pollution from oil is increasing and is killing enor-
    mous numbers of algae(水藻),fish and birds.The whole ecological balance of the sea is being changed.
    The same problem exists in rivers.Industrial wastes have already made many rivers lifeless.
    Conservationists believe that it is now necessary for man to limit the growth of technology in order to sur-
    vive on earth.
